X-Git-Url: http://matita.cs.unibo.it/gitweb/?a=blobdiff_plain;f=helm%2Fmowgli%2Fhome%2Fhtml%2FMakefile;h=df78f8dfa4461e9d1aab2daac248b921a755c8c4;hb=9b149437fe0a9ed59e66cd87590ce6f1aed1ac64;hp=01d9d262dd07a7e8922b6776d66c815ea0b176db;hpb=e4290a68e5e2d91661b78eb8e33dbe668e054376;p=helm.git diff --git a/helm/mowgli/home/html/Makefile b/helm/mowgli/home/html/Makefile index 01d9d262d..df78f8dfa 100644 --- a/helm/mowgli/home/html/Makefile +++ b/helm/mowgli/home/html/Makefile @@ -121,19 +121,16 @@ DOCUMENTS = \ all: $(DOCUMENTS) -home.html: $(TEMPLATESROOT)/home.html.top $(TEMPLATESROOT)/home.html.bot \ +home.html: $(XMLROOT)/home.xml \ $(XMLROOT)/news.xml \ $(XMLROOT)/other-events.xml \ $(XMLROOT)/mowgli-events.xml \ $(XSLROOT)/latest-news.xsl \ - $(XSLROOT)/sort-events-by-beginning.xsl \ - $(XSLROOT)/approaching-deadlines.xsl - cat $(TEMPLATESROOT)/home.html.top >$@ - $(XSLTP) $(XSLROOT)/latest-news.xsl $(XMLROOT)/news.xml >>$@ -# cat $(TEMPLATESROOT)/home.html.mid >>$@ -# $(XSLTP) $(XSLROOT)/sort-events-by-beginning.xsl $(XMLROOT)/other-events.xml | $(XSLTP) $(XSLROOT)/approaching-deadlines.xsl - >>$@ -# cat $(TEMPLATESROOT)/home.html.bot >>$@ - sed s/\@DATE\@/"`date`"/ $(TEMPLATESROOT)/home.html.bot >>$@ + $(XSLROOT)/approaching-deadlines.xsl \ + $(XSLROOT)/xhtml-content.xsl + $(XSLTP) -o latest-news.xml $(XSLROOT)/latest-news.xsl $(XMLROOT)/news.xml + $(XSLTP) --param today `date +%Y%m%d` -o approaching-deadlines.xml $(XSLROOT)/approaching-deadlines.xsl $(XMLROOT)/other-events.xml + $(XSLTP) --param path_to_top "'.'" -o $@ $(XSLROOT)/xhtml-content.xsl $(XMLROOT)/home.xml index.html: $(TEMPLATESROOT)/index.html cp $< $@ @@ -150,7 +147,7 @@ software/index.html: $(XMLROOT)/software/index.xml \ $(XSLTP) --param path_to_top "'..'" -o $@ $(XSLROOT)/xhtml-content.xsl $< menu.html: $(TEMPLATESROOT)/menu.html - sed s/\@DATE\@/"`date`"/ $< >$@ + cp $< $@ project-management.html: $(XMLROOT)/project-management.xml \ $(XSLROOT)/xhtml-content.xsl @@ -168,7 +165,7 @@ mowgli-events/kick-off.html: $(XMLROOT)/mowgli-events/kick-off.xml \ $(XSLROOT)/xhtml-content.xsl $(XSLTP) --param path_to_top "'..'" -o $@ $(XSLROOT)/xhtml-content.xsl $< -people-list.html: $(XMLROOT)/people/index.xml $(XSLROOT)/person-entry.xsl \ +people-list.html: $(XMLROOT)/people/index.xml \ $(XSLROOT)/people-list.xsl $(XSLTP) -o $@ $(XSLROOT)/people-list.xsl $< @@ -185,18 +182,16 @@ news.html: $(XMLROOT)/news.xml \ $(XSLTP) -o $@ $(XSLROOT)/news.xsl $< other-events.html: $(XMLROOT)/other-events.xml \ - $(XSLROOT)/sort-events-by-beginning.xsl \ $(XSLROOT)/events.xsl - $(XSLTP) $(XSLROOT)/sort-events-by-beginning.xsl $< | $(XSLTP) --param events-class "'Other'" -o $@ $(XSLROOT)/events.xsl - + $(XSLTP) --param today `date +%Y%m%d` --param events-class "'Other'" -o $@ $(XSLROOT)/events.xsl $< mowgli-events.html: $(XMLROOT)/mowgli-events.xml \ - $(XSLROOT)/sort-events-by-beginning.xsl \ $(XSLROOT)/events.xsl - $(XSLTP) $(XSLROOT)/sort-events-by-beginning.xsl $< | $(XSLTP) --param events-class "'MOWGLI'" -o $@ $(XSLROOT)/events.xsl - + $(XSLTP) --param today `date +%Y%m%d` --param events-class "'MOWGLI'" -o $@ $(XSLROOT)/events.xsl $< deadlines.html: $(XMLROOT)/other-events.xml \ $(XSLROOT)/deadlines.xsl - $(XSLTP) --param events-class "'Other'" -o $@ $(XSLROOT)/deadlines.xsl $< + $(XSLTP) --param today `date +%Y%m%d` --param events-class "'Other'" -o $@ $(XSLROOT)/deadlines.xsl $< deliverables/%.html: $(XMLROOT)/deliverables/%.xml \ $(XSLROOT)/deliverable.xsl